在互联网的发展过程中,各类工具应运而生。其中,clash作为一款强大的网络代理工具,受到了广泛的关注。本文旨在为大家提供一个全面的clash使用教程,帮助用户快速上手并充分利用其功能。这篇文章涉及clash的功能、安装、配置预设,以及常见问题解答等内容。
1. 什么是clash?
clash是一款支持多种代理协议的网络代理工具,包括vmess、shadowsocks和http等。其主要功能是帮助用户科学上网,同时提供丰富的路由配置选项,从而帮助用户管理不同的网络流量。clash的设计初衷是在保持使用便利的同时,实现出色的性能和灵活的配置方式。
2. clash的主要功能
使用clash的用户可以享受到以下主要功能:
- 多种代理协议支持: clash支持多种类型的代理协议,如vmess、shadowsocks、http等。
- 路由功能: 允许用户根据不同的网络需求选择不同的代理服务器,实现科学上网。
- 透明的流量监控: 用户可以监控当前网络的流量,实现透明管理。
- 自动更新配置: 定期从云端获取新的配置,提高了使用的灵活性。
3. 如何安装clash
安装clash的步骤如下:
3.1 下载clash
- 前往clash的官方GitHub页面进行下载。
- 根据你的操作系统选择对应的版本,例如Windows、macOS或Linux。
3.2 安装clash
- 将下载后的文件解压缩。
- 根据系统提示进行clash的安装。
4. clash的基本使用
4.1 配置文件
- 安装clash后,用户需要正确配置其配置文件,通常以.yml的格式存在。
- 配置文件中需要包括以下内容:
- 代理服务器列表
- 路由规则
- 额外的设置(如日志级别等)
4.2 添加代理服务器
- 用户可以通过各种方法添加代理服务器,例如手动添加或通过配置链接来导入。
- 确保格式正确,以免影响clash的正常运行。
5. clash的高级配置
clash还提供了许多高级的配置选项,包括限流、DNS端口转换等。
5.1 限流配置
用户可以在配置文件中增加流量限制,例如: yaml outbounds: – protocol: vmess settings: r
stream_settings: network: ws ws_settings: path: /yourpath proxy_settings: max_bandwidth: 500M # 限制带宽为500M
整个clash的流量使用效率会有所提升,同时用户的体验也会得到提升。
5.2 DNS配置
配置DNS可以帮助用户快速解析域名,减少延迟。例如: yaml dns: enable: true recuperate: true fake_dns: false server: – https://1.1.1.1/dns-query
通过这样的配置,用户拥有更快速的网络访问体验。
6. 常见问题解答
6.1 clash与VPN有什么区别?
- clash通常是代理服务,而VPN(虚拟私人网络)通过建立加密通道保护用户的连接。clash更适合于精细化的网络流量管理,而VPN则适合大部分的网络流量加密。
6.2 如何解决clash连接失败的问题?
- 完成配置后检查是否有输入错误。
- 确保防火墙设置不会阻拦clash和相应的端口。
- 查看路由表设置是否准确,必要时可恢复为默认配置。
6.3 clash能否同时与多个代理服务器使用?
- 当然可以,clash设计上本身支持多种并发连接,可以帮助用户根据实际需求自由选择代理,通过设置路由规则轻松实现。
7. 小结
本文系统地介绍了clash的基本知识、安装使用、配置文件及常见问题解答。希望以上内容能够对广大用户提供帮助,让你充分发挥clash的强大功能。在网上冲浪的过程中,祝大家拥有良好的网络体验!